Why Summer Tires Matter
Chauffeurs often ignore the vital function that tires play in lorry efficiency. Summer tires are specifically created to offer superior handling, braking, and stability on both wet and dry surface areas in warmer conditions. Their rubber compounds stay soft and flexible, dealing with the distinct needs of summer weather condition.
Here are some essential benefits of summer tires:
Enhanced Performance: Summer tires are created for superior grip and responsiveness, permitting sharp cornering and improved velocity.
Better Handling: Their tread patterns are optimized for maximum contact with the roadway, resulting in much better traction and stability.
Much Shorter Stopping Distances: These tires preserve versatility and grip, guaranteeing quicker stops compared to all-season or winter tires under warm conditions.
Resilience: While winter tires can wear out rapidly in warmer temperatures, summer tires are crafted for the heat, supplying extended life expectancies under high-performance conditions.

Picking the Right Summer Tires
Picking the finest summer tires for one's lorry applies to various factors that depend on driving routines, weather condition conditions, and lorry type. Here's a structured list of factors to consider when purchasing new summer tires:
1. Tire Size and Compatibility
- Inspect Your Vehicle's Owner Manual: Ensure the tires fit your vehicle by examining the suggested tire size.
- Element Ratio: Understand the width and height ratio, as it influences the car's handling and comfort.
2. Driving Style
- Efficiency Needs: Consider how you drive-- are you a casual motorist or do you press your car to the limitations?
- Type of Terrain: Evaluate the primary conditions you'll deal with-- city roadways, highways, or rough surfaces.
3. Climate condition
- Temperature level Range: Be mindful of the climate in the location you live and ensure that summer tires align with those conditions.
4. Tread Patterns
- Directional vs. Asymmetrical: Directional tires work best in wet conditions, while asymmetrical tires provide flexible managing throughout different surfaces.
5. Tire Brand and Quality
- Reputable Manufacturers: Opt for well-reviewed and established tire brand names known for dependability and efficiency.
6. Spending plan
- Price vs. Quality: While remaining within spending plan is vital, keep in mind that buying quality tires can boost safety and efficiency.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Can I use summer tires in the winter?
No, summer tires are not designed to carry out in cold weather condition or on snow and ice. They can become difficult and lose grip in temperature levels listed below 45 ° F, jeopardizing security.
2. How typically should I change summer tires?
Generally, summer tires ought to be changed every 3-5 years. Frequently check for indications of wear, such as tread depth and fractures.
3. How do I understand when my tires require to be changed?
If the tread depth is listed below 2/32 inches, or if you observe noticeable indications of damage or unequal wear patterns, it might be time for new tires.
4. Are costly summer tires worth the financial investment?
Generally, higher-quality tires tend to supply much better performance, extended life, and improved safety. It is suggested to find a balance between budget plan and brand track record.
5. How can I extend the life of my summer tires?
Routine tire upkeep, such as rotations, balancing, alignment checks, and correct inflation, can substantially enhance the life expectancy of your summer tires.
